Germany, Postal History Group. Of 14 better items; includes four inflation airmail items with postcard postmarked 20 August 1923 from a son in Germany to his mother in Austria saying (paraphrased) "Hi Mom, send money (in Francs)" - presumably Swiss Francs due to the high inflation in Germany and Austria, a high inflation (but philatelic) airmail postcard postmarked 17 October 1923 accompanied by (apparently) a photo of the plane that carried it, three items of catapult mail: two picture postcards and one cover. The cover appears to be commercial and not philatelic (it is to a manufacturer of Pipe Organ Supplies in Maryland) and is a "double catapult" cover (seaplane to the ship "Europa" and catapult from "Europa" to New York), three items of Zeppelin mail including Scott C44 a postcard to Chicago advertising caviar, three Auschwitz Concentration Camp items from prisoners: two covers and one postcard, Postal Stationary with Thurn & Taxis Mi U25C used (has a 1.5cm tear but the 1997 Michel Postal Stationary catalog gives it a value of DM3,800 or €1,900).
